What do horse hobbles do?

Hobbles—connected loops that tie a horse’s front legs loosely together—have been used for centuries to keep horses from straying when there is no place to tie or confine them.

Where does hobbling come from?

hobble (v.) 1300, hoblen “to rock back and forth, toss up and down,” probably from or cognate with dialectal German hoppeln, Dutch hobbelen “toss, ride on a hobby-horse; stutter, stammer” (which, however, is not recorded before late 15c.). Or perhaps a variant frequentative of hop (v.).

Do people still hobble horses?

Roeser adds that some people use hobbles during overnight stays in the backcountry, understanding that horses can still move around somewhat to graze. However, if he spends the night, he restrains his mules in other ways, such as a picket line or hotwire fence.

Why are horses hobble?

Hobbles also allow a horse to graze and move short distances slowly, yet prevent the horse from running off too far. This is handy at night if the rider has to get some sleep; using a hobble ensures that, in the morning, they can find their horse not too far away.
